In \u003ci\u003eTales from the Fatherland\u003c\/i\u003e Fergusson reflects on his long journey to fatherhood and the social changes that enabled it. He uses his outsider status as both a gay father and a parent adopting in a foreign country to explore the history and sociology of fatherhood and motherhood around the world, queer parenting and adoption and, ultimately, the meaning of family and love.\u003cbr\u003e\u003cbr\u003e\u003ci\u003eTales from the Fatherland\u003c\/i\u003e makes an impassioned case for the value of diversity in family life, arguing that diverse families are good for all families and that misogyny lies at the heart of many of the struggles of straight and queer families alike.\u003c\/p\u003e","brand":"Little, Brown Book Group","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":54244588355928,"sku":"9780349144764","price":17.5,"currency_code":"EUR","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0278\/1295\/4195\/files\/9780349144764.jpg?v=1764612031","url":"https:\/\/agendabookshop.com\/products\/tales-from-the-fatherland","provider":"Agenda Bookshop","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
